GJ14 OBE is a 2014 Kia Sportage in Black with a 1,685c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 14 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 71.4%.
Across all 2014 Kia Sportage models, the average MOT pass rate is 81.3% with a typical mileage of 58,618 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Kia Sportage fails its MOT is brake pad(s) less than 1.5 mm thick, accounting for 16,003 recorded failures. If you're considering buying GJ14 OBE,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Kia Sportage typically stays on UK roads for around 26 years. At 12 years old, this Kia Sportage is still in the earlier part of its expected life.
